我需要从列表中发布项目计划。
所有代码都已完成并正在运行。
.Publish Republish:=Null, WssUrl:=Null
'Store timer
dblTimer = Timer
'Pause 5 seconds to allow publish window to appear
Do While dblTimer + 30 > Timer
DoEvents
Loop
'Enable publish
SendKeys "{ENTER}"
发布窗口在Project上弹出。 VBA停止,直到我点击窗口中的发布,这必须使用SendKeys完成。
有没有一种方法可以在不弹出窗口的情况下发布,或者在窗口弹出时使VBA运行?
您需要先添加一行并使用FileSave方法,然后发布项目计划enter
i.e。 enter
Application.FileSave Application.Publishp True,Null